  • The Touchstone rear panel includes a secondary induction coil.

  • The magnetic field generated by the base unit turns on and off rapidly, generating a magnetic pulse that is carefully tuned to the dimensions of the wire coil inside the phone. This oscillating magnetic field induces a current inside the phone, allowing the battery to be charged.

  • Similar technology is used to transmit power to some battery-operated toothbrushes, razors, etc.

  • This explanation is an oversimplification of a very specific field of electrical engineering.

  • You'll note that the location of the induction coil is in the center of the device, well away from the antennas that line the perimeter of the phone.
